Method

Cooking the Pasta

1

Boil Water

In a large pot, bring water to a boil. Add salt once boiling.

2

Cook Pasta

Add penne pasta to the boiling water and cook according to package instructions until al dente. Drain and set aside.

Making the Vodka Sauce

3

Sauté Aromatics

In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add chopped shallots and cook until translucent, about 2-3 minutes. Add minced garlic and red pepper flakes, cooking for an additional 1 minute.

4

Add Vodka

Carefully pour in the vodka and let it simmer for about 3-4 minutes, allowing the alcohol to cook off.

5

Incorporate Tomatoes

Stir in the crushed tomatoes and bring the mixture to a simmer. Let it cook for about 10 minutes.

6

Add Cream and Cheese

Reduce heat to low, then add in the heavy cream and grated Parmesan cheese. Stir well until the cheese is melted and the sauce is smooth.

7

Season the Sauce

Season the sauce with salt and black pepper to taste. Stir in the chopped fresh basil just before serving.

Combining and Serving

8

Combine Pasta and Sauce

Add the drained penne pasta to the vodka sauce, tossing to combine until the pasta is well-coated.

9

Serve

Serve hot, garnished with additional grated Parmesan cheese and fresh basil if desired.
